Malanga and Oxalates: The Definitive Guide
Malanga, also known as yautía or cocoyam, is a starchy root vegetable popular in Caribbean, Latin American, and African cuisine. It has a shaggy, brown outer skin and firm, crisp flesh that can range from white to pinkish in color. While praised for its nutritional benefits, including being a good source of fiber, potassium, and antioxidants, malanga is also known to contain significant levels of naturally occurring compounds called oxalates.
What are Oxalates and Why Do They Matter?
Oxalates, or oxalic acid, are natural compounds found in many plants, which act as a defense mechanism. In the human body, oxalates can bind with minerals like calcium to form crystals that are normally excreted through urine. However, for individuals sensitive to oxalates or those prone to kidney stones, a diet high in oxalate can lead to an accumulation of these crystals, resulting in health issues.
Specifically, calcium oxalate stones are the most common type of kidney stone. When oxalate levels are high, the body’s ability to process and excrete them can be overwhelmed, increasing the risk of painful stone formation. Beyond kidney stones, an excessive buildup of oxalates can interfere with mineral absorption and, in severe cases, cause systemic oxalosis, where crystals deposit in various organs and tissues.
Raw Malanga vs. Cooked Malanga: The Oxalate Difference
The key to safely consuming malanga lies in proper preparation. Eating malanga raw is unsafe due to the presence of needle-like crystals of calcium oxalate, which can cause significant irritation and swelling in the mouth and throat. The good news is that cooking malanga thoroughly dramatically reduces its oxalate content to safe levels.
A scientific study focusing on malanga (specifically Xanthosoma sagittifolium and Colocasia esculenta) demonstrated the effectiveness of heat treatment in reducing oxalates. The research found that boiling the corms for 80 minutes reduced oxalate levels by 75-83%, making the cooked vegetable pose no evident health risk. Cooking essentially leaches the soluble oxalates into the water, and therefore, it is best to discard the cooking water.
Malanga vs. Other Root Vegetables: An Oxalate Comparison
When assessing malanga’s oxalate content, it is useful to compare it to other common root vegetables. This helps provide perspective for those managing their oxalate intake.
| Vegetable | Approx. Oxalate Content (Raw, per 100g) | Cooking Impact | Oxalate Concern | 
|---|---|---|---|
| Malanga | 143–345 mg | Significant reduction via boiling. | High; proper cooking is essential. | 
| Taro | Varies, can be high | Significant reduction via boiling. | High; proper cooking is essential. | 
| Sweet Potato | Up to 496 mg | Boiling reduces levels. | High; limited on low-oxalate diets. | 
| Regular Potato | Approx. 17 mg | Generally low. | Low; suitable for low-oxalate diets. | 
| Beets | Approx. 675 mg (boiled) | Boiling is recommended but still high. | Very high; often avoided on low-oxalate diets. | 
From the table, it's clear that malanga is on the higher end of the oxalate scale in its raw form, similar to its relative, taro, and other high-oxalate foods like sweet potatoes and beets. Therefore, the cooking process is the critical differentiator for safety and health.
How to Safely Prepare and Eat Malanga
- Always Cook It: Never consume malanga raw. Ensure it is cooked thoroughly until soft. Frying, roasting, or boiling are suitable methods.
- Peel Thoroughly: The outer, hairy skin should be removed completely before cooking.
- Boil in Abundant Water: For maximum oxalate removal, boil malanga in plenty of water and then discard the water after cooking.
- Pair with Calcium: Consuming malanga with calcium-rich foods, such as cheese or yogurt, can help bind oxalates in the gut and minimize absorption.
- Moderation is Key: Even when cooked, malanga can contribute to overall oxalate load. For individuals sensitive to oxalates, consuming it in moderation is a wise strategy.
